5 Decades of Chateau Grand Puy Lacoste, with Richard Brazier

Handford Wines, London

Tasted October 9, 2014 by Papies with 662 views

Introduction

Richard Brazier of Ancient & Modern wines , presented a vertical of this great chateau.
Interesting the wines carry a classic style to the,,very dark in colour up until the 80s and especially the 00,96,90 are wines that will be among the greats of their vintages and worth buying.

2003 Château Grand-Puy-Lacoste France, Bordeaux, Médoc, Pauillac
90 points
A year since we have tried this before and still very much an atypical bordeaux but better than then (papies 85) . Very dark in colour. Very spicy, and we could have been fooled this is syrah at times. And this carried on on to the palate. 2003 remains a mystery and a question mark. 90 we think
Red
2000 Château Grand-Puy-Lacoste France, Bordeaux, Médoc, Pauillac
This is wine full of promise and will be one of the great bottles we will have in 10 years. Unfortunately now it's too young, much like a true 2000 bordeaux it needs it time to evolve. Dark in colour,intense and classic on the nose, heavy on the tannin but even through that we felt the beauty lurking beneath. Be patient here. We will not rate this time but feels like this will be a mid 90s wine . Needs 5yrs minimum

1996 Château Grand-Puy-Lacoste France, Bordeaux, Médoc, Pauillac
95 points
In the last 5 years we have come across this wine 3 times and we went from a 90 in 2009 to 93 in 2012 to 95 today. Clearly this wine is evolving nicely. Quite dark in colour still, open, classic nose, light floral at times, quite a lot of dark fruits. Lively wine, still on the young side and full of promise. Classic, pure and happy to have afew bottles of this. Still young but very very good and WOTN for both us and the group.95

1995 Château Grand-Puy-Lacoste France, Bordeaux, Médoc, Pauillac
91 points
Dark red in colour. Nose is a bit shy and having followed the excellent 96 (papies 95) it proved a poor relation. Tannic wine, a touch green at time ( got the wrong end of the 95 vintage?) and a bit sharp, edgy. Good wine but time has not helped in our view to iron out the rough edges. 91 at best and we worry abt its longevity.

1990 Château Grand-Puy-Lacoste France, Bordeaux, Médoc, Pauillac
94 points
Great wine and gives a bit of an insight on how the 96 and 00 will evolve over time.
A lot darker than expected in colour. Intense and open on the nose, complex mix. Rich. On the palate the tannins are still evident but round. Lots of life in this, very complex, long and with many layers. Very very good wine and one to look out for. 94

1989 Château Grand-Puy-Lacoste France, Bordeaux, Médoc, Pauillac
89 points
We are yet to come across a great example of this wine. First wine in the lineup to show some discolouration. Brownish around the rim.slightly oxidised on the nose so we wonder if this is characteristic. On the palate it was quite nice to be honest, but it sort of died out too fast and lacked vitality. 89 albeit not sure if the bottle was characteristic.
Red
1988 Château Grand-Puy-Lacoste France, Bordeaux, Médoc, Pauillac
92 points
Dark red in colour with ever the slightest brownish tint around the rim. Once again this wine performed very well. One of the better88s. Savoury wine, old school, pure very healthy. A few green edges but still nothing to spoil the fun here. Would be even better with food. A solid wine 92.

1976 Château Grand-Puy-Lacoste France, Bordeaux, Médoc, Pauillac
79 points
The wine unfortunately is dead, finished and well past its "wine" time. Sweet and at times felt like grape juice.
Red
1967 Château Grand-Puy-Lacoste France, Bordeaux, Médoc, Pauillac
83 points
Well past its time and barely a wine per se. Dies away quickly so easy on the decanting here too. The nose is Okies but the palate tells a story of an old wine. 83
